Minnesota's Digital Licensing Project Faces Delays, Offers Lessons for Government Tech
Minnesota's Department of Natural Resources (DNR) is experiencing delays in launching a digital licensing system for hunting and fishing, initially planned for release a year ago. The project, which aims to modernize the state's licensing process, has faced challenges related to vendor management and system integration. A recent legislative audit highlighted several concerns, including the need for a phased implementation and the retention of legacy systems. Despite these issues, the DNR remains optimistic about launching the new system later this year.
